@charset "utf-8";
/*********************************
*	 CSS-The A8 Music Site       *  
*	 by min.chen                 *
*	 http://www.a8.com           *
**********************************/

/************Music P****************/
.loginRegistor{ float:left; width:958px; border:1px #ccc solid; color:#333;}
.loginRegistor .imgttl{float:left; height:40px; width:958px; overflow:hidden; clear:both;}
.loginContent{float:left; width:958px; height:386px;}
.loginContent .left_log{float:left; width:449px; height:306px/*286*/; padding:30px 50px 50px; border-right:1px #ccc solid; overflow:hidden;}
.loginContent .right_reg{float:left; width:338px; padding:50px 20px 50px 50px; height:286px;overflow:hidden; background:#fff url(../images/css_bg/loginregbg.jpg) 0 0 no-repeat;}
.logregrow{float:left; width:449px;height:26px; line-height:26px; clear:both;}
.logregrow .txt{float:left; width:70px; padding-right:10px; text-align:right;}
.logregrow .shuru{float:left; width:226px;height:26px; }
.logregrow .shuru input{float:left; width:220px;height:22px; line-height:22px; border-top:1px #c9c9c9 solid;border-left:1px #c9c9c9 solid;border-right:1px #e5e5e5 solid;border-bottom:1px #e5e5e5 solid; padding-left:2px;}
.logregrow .forget{float:left; width:80px;height:26px; color:#2d9002;}
.logregrow .forget a{ color:#2d9002; text-decoration:underline;}
.logregrow .remember{ padding-left:80px;height:26px;}
.logregrow .remember input{float:left; height:14px; width:14px; border:0px; background:none; margin-top:6px;}
.logregrow .remember span{float:left; height:26px; line-height:26px; padding:0px 5px;}
.logbtnrow{ padding-left:80px; height:45px; clear:both;}
.logregbtnrow{ padding-left:80px; height:35px; clear:both;}
.logregray{ padding-left:80px; height:26px; line-height:26px; font-size:12px; font-weight:bold; color:#999;}
.logregShare{ padding-left:80px; height:26px; line-height:26px; width:360px; overflow:hidden;}
.logregtext{ line-height:22px; color:#333;}
.logintip{height:24px;line-height:24px;color:#f30;padding-left:80px;font-weight:bold;}



/******************Find Password****************************/

.findPwdContent .left_findInfo{float:left; width:449px; height:256px; padding:40px 50px 90px 50px; border-right:1px #ccc solid; overflow:hidden;}
.findPwdContent .right_rank{float:left; width:288px; padding:50px 20px 50px 100px; height:286px;overflow:hidden; background:#fff url(../images/css_bg/loginregbg.jpg) 0 0 no-repeat;}
.findpwdrow{float:left; width:349px;height:26px; line-height:26px; padding:0px 50px; clear:both; color:#999;}
.left_findstep{float:left; width:449px; height:30px; padding-top:20px;}
/*Header_cart*/
.Order_pwd{width:438px;height:29px;float:left;}
#Order_pwd_S1{background:url(../images/css_bg/step1.jpg) no-repeat;}
#Order_pwd_S1 .step1{color:#fff;}
#Order_pwd_S2{background:url(../images/css_bg/step2.jpg) no-repeat;}
#Order_pwd_S2 .step2{color:#fff;}
#Order_pwd_S3{background:url(../images/css_bg/step3.jpg) no-repeat;}
#Order_pwd_S3 .step3{color:#fff;}
.Order_pwd li{float:left;line-height:29px;padding-left:8px;font-weight:bold;}
.Order_pwd .step1{width:120px;}
.Order_pwd .s1complete{}
.Order_pwd .step2{width:155px;}
.Order_pwd .s2complete{}
.Order_pwd .step3{}

.findpwdrow .username{ color:#ff6a00;font-family: comic Sans MS;font-size: 11pt;}
.findpwdrow .star{ color:#f00;}
.findpwdrow input{float:left; width:340px;height:22px; line-height:22px; border-top:1px #c9c9c9 solid;border-left:1px #c9c9c9 solid;border-right:1px #e5e5e5 solid;border-bottom:1px #e5e5e5 solid; padding-left:5px;font-family:comic Sans MS;}
.findpwdbtnrow{ padding-left:120px; height:35px; clear:both;}
.findrankttl{ line-height:22px; color:#333;}
.findranklist{ margin:0; padding:0;}
.findranklist li{ height:24px; line-height:24px; clear:both;}
.findranklist li .txtinfo{float:left; width:100px;}
.findranklist li .txtlink{float:left; color:#2d9000;}
.findranklist li .txtlink a{color:#2d9000; text-decoration:underline;}